No Relocation support availableBusiness Unit SummaryMondelez México has been in the country since 1927 and currently employs 6,000 wonderful people. Our diverse portfolio includes iconic and mouth-watering global brands such as Trident, Oreo, Philadelphia, and local jewels like Clorets and Bubbaloo. We are leaders in the making of cream cheese, powdered beverages and confections—in fact, we make seven out of every 10 chewing gums consumed by Mexicans. Our growth is supported by our cutting-edge manufacturing facilities, such as our Puebla Plant and Nuevo León HUB, which are the largest gums, candies and biscuits factories in the world in terms of volume. You can buy are products in 900,000 places in Mexico. We are also home to one of the 11 technology centers Mondelez International has worldwide, a specialized gum and candy facility that places us at the forefront of innovation and development in the country and drives our purpose to lead the future of snacking.
